Benny Gold

Benny Gold is a San Francisco based designer and fine artist. He is best known for creating the original identity of Huf – San Francisco’s premiere sneaker and clothing boutique.

benny gold design

Benny started design in college and has been working professionally ever since. Everything you see on his blog is something he created. His blog is not a hype site.

He doesn’t post about the newest sneaker or t-shirt unless he designed it. He also throws some of his skateboarding and bicycle adventures in there. Check it out.

The Hundreds

TheHundreds is “…a lifestyle project that encompasses our signature clothing brand and online magazine.”

Their blog is a damn good read for everyone who wants to get some insight into the streetwear game. Besides stories about their life you can find their original clothing line and the new Public Label collection in the online shop section of the site. 2006 was Ben and Bobby Hundreds year and the infamous Paisley Hoodie rocked the streetwear world.

the hundreds

From the Hundreds site:
Our line is inspired by “Los Angeles Lifestyle / California Culture,” and our roots within the skateboarding, punk, and hip-hop subcultures. The design is reminiscent of 1980s surf-culture t-shirts, independent skateboard company apparel of the 1990s, and the advent of “streetwear” at the turn of the millennium.

The Collection (t-shirts), Public Label (cut & sewn garments) and Tens (women’s program) are sold in limited quantities in the world’s most prestigious streetwear boutiques (including our online Shop) and has been recognized and featured by the industry’s leading publications, such as The New York Times Magazine, Warp Japan, Complex Magazine, Streetwear Today, Beinghunted, and the “Untitled” book by Lodown.

Orisue Clothing

Orisue is a streetwear brand that produces fresh and innovative designs. Whoever thinks all over patterns are played should check out what Orisue does with them and like with so many other designs they always find a way to give a good design a twist to make it great. This philosophy is also reflected in their mission statement.

orisue clothing

The Mission:
When we look at a piece of paper, it is plain, simple, and without dimensions. But when folded into an ORISUE or better known as origami, it becomes a medium of art and craftsmanship. In retrospect, a piece of fabric when cut and sewn together becomes its own stitch.

You can fold a simple quadrilateral paper into any shape. We wish to fold the laws of nature, the dignity of life, and the expression of affection into our clothes. ORISUE’s appeal lies within its simplicity. Simple rules and a basic set of folding maneuvers which lies in precision and discipline.

Like an ORISUE or a piece of fabric, you are given this life; do something with it, decorate it, and make it your lifestyle.
